Q. In a series RLC circuit, at resonance, the impedance is equal to which of the following? (2020)
A.
Zero
B.
R
C.
XL
D.
XC
Solution
At resonance in a series RLC circuit, the impedance (Z) is equal to the resistance (R) because the inductive and capacitive reactances cancel each other out.
